Patio Hardscaping in Fairfield County, CT
Patio hardscaping services involve designing and constructing durable outdoor surfaces that enhance the functionality and aesthetic appeal of a property’s outdoor space. Projects often include installing new patios, walkways, or outdoor seating areas using materials such as pavers, stone, concrete, or brick. Property owners typically want to understand the variety of design options available, the types of materials suited to their landscape, and how the hardscape will complement existing features like gardens or outdoor structures.
Homeowners considering patio hardscaping usually seek information about the scope of the project, including planning, material choices, and overall durability. It’s important to assess the current landscape, drainage considerations, and intended use of the space to ensure the hardscape meets long-term needs. Clarifying these details can help property owners make informed decisions and achieve a functional, attractive outdoor area that enhances their property’s value and usability.

Common Patio Hardscaping Jobs
Patio installation - creates functional outdoor spaces for relaxing and entertaining.
Paver patios - add durability and visual appeal with versatile paving options.
Stone hardscaping - enhances curb appeal using natural materials like flagstone and limestone.
Concrete patios - provide a long-lasting, low-maintenance surface for outdoor living areas.
Retaining walls - help manage slopes and define outdoor spaces with sturdy construction.
Outdoor kitchen spaces - expand backyard functionality with built-in cooking and seating areas.
Patio Hardscaping Questions
What types of materials are used in patio hardscaping? Common materials include concrete, pavers, natural stone, and brick, each offering different aesthetics and durability.
Can patio hardscaping improve outdoor functionality? Yes, it creates defined areas for seating, dining, and entertainment, enhancing the usability of outdoor spaces.
Is patio hardscaping suitable for all yard sizes? Most yard sizes can accommodate hardscaping features, with designs tailored to fit the available space and layout.
What design options are available for patio hardscaping? Options include various patterns, borders, and finishes to complement the style of the property and personal preferences.
